WCMU Announces Local Winners In “Reading Rainbow’s
Young Writers And Illustrators Contest”
Winners have been announced for the 15th Annual Reading Rainbow “Young Writers and Illustrators Contest” at WCMU! The top place contestants were chosen out of a pool of almost 300 entries. To enter, children in grades K-3 created and wrote their own books complete with illustrations, and sent them to WCMU for judging.

“The purpose of the annual ‘Reading Rainbow Young Writers and Illustrators Contest,’” says WCMU’s Ready to Learn Coordinator Charlotte Galgoci. “Is to encourage literacy, creativity and fun among children in grades K-3.”
The first place winners in each grade level will be treated to a pizza party to celebrate their success. They will also be featured in an on-air spot for CMU Public Radio and will be videotaped reading their stories for air on CMU Public Television. Additionally, each first place story will be available to read and view the illustrations on WCMU’s website throughout the summer.
Entries were judged on originality, creativity, storytelling, and integration of copy with illustrations. Judges for this year’s competition were Library Director Lise Mitchell of the Chippewa River District Library; and the late Dean Karen Adams of the College of Education and Human Services at Central Michigan University.
